Being informed regarding what to expect can make the study day proceed even more efficiently. Right here are five tips that any homeowner can follow to prepare for their upcoming land survey. If there are specific locations of worry on your building, such as challenged borders or areas with special ecological or zoning considerations, communicate these to your property surveyor beforehand. By talking about these concerns early, you can make certain that the land surveyor pays added focus to these areas, providing you with the in-depth info required to deal with any concerns. To achieve this, the land surveyor will look into the public records and study in the field, take dimensions and do estimations. An ALTA survey supplies a solid structure on which every celebration in a business purchase can continue. It is one of the most well-known study for commercial property offered across the country, a reputation that must not be undervalued in value. The ALTA study is an essential part of the due diligence process and enables buyers to see whether they need to proceed with the purchase of the home or land. Consequently, you'll want to make certain any type of possible threat is as very little as feasible. Spending the additional time and money on having an ALTA survey prepared is easily several of the most effective cash you will ever before spend.
